>> Can you have jaws start up without it in the systems tray and without
>> it showing up when you alt tab between applications?
>
> When being in the JAWS window, press the ALT key, when the Options menu
> will appear, and then arrow once to the right to open the Options tree
> view. The first option in the tree view should be 'Basics...'. Press Enter
> and tab to 'Run JAWS from System Tray' and check it by pressing the Space
> key. Then press Enter, close JAWS like other applications with ALT + F4
> and restart it. Now JAWS shouldn't appear as an application window on your
> screen anymore.
